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Instructor Home Page: Multiple dropdown menus stay expanded if clicked consecutively #9451

Closed
tanhengyeow opened this issue Feb 16, 2019 · 0 comments
Assignees
Labels
a-UIX User Interface, User eXperience, responsiveness

Comments

@tanhengyeow
Copy link
Member

Environment:
master branch @ d618893

Steps to reproduce

  1. Go web/instructor/home
  2. Click on a dropdown menu e.g. Students
  3. Click on another dropdown menu e.g. Instructors

Expected behaviour

  1. The Students dropdown menu would be collapsed
  2. The Instructors dropdown menu would be expanded

Actual behaviour

  • The dropdown menus stay expanded
    image
@tanhengyeow tanhengyeow added a-UIX User Interface, User eXperience, responsiveness good first issue Easy; restricted for first-time contributors v7-only labels Feb 16, 2019
@tanhengyeow tanhengyeow changed the title Instructor Home Page: Multiple dropdown menus stays expanded if clicked consecutively Instructor Home Page: Multiple dropdown menus stay expanded if clicked consecutively Feb 16, 2019
@tanhengyeow tanhengyeow removed the good first issue Easy; restricted for first-time contributors label Feb 16, 2019
@tanhengyeow tanhengyeow self-assigned this Feb 16, 2019
darrenwee pushed a commit that referenced this issue Feb 25, 2019
…f clicked consecutively (#9469)

* Use event bubbling to handle dropdown clicks
* Remove unnecessary type
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
a-UIX User Interface, User eXperience, responsiveness
Projects
None yet
Development

No branches or pull requests

1 participant